Right now my listings on eBay and OfferUp are struggling to get views and buyers. It used to be that I could post something on eBay and it would be an almost guaranteed automatic sale in about a week or two. Now I have listings that sit for weeks and weeks.

It probably doesn’t help that I don’t really understand the buyer mentality for either of those platforms. I have never bought anything off eBay and don’t understand why anyone would shop there. I have bought things off of OfferUp, but that’s because I’m broke and enjoy getting a bunch of cheap/free stuff that I actually want. :p

Any insights to up my selling game here? Insights into buyer mentality? It’s frustrating when inventory doesn’t move and just stills there taking up space in your house.
 
Have you tried Facebook Marketplace. I sometimes sell through Facebook Marketplace and I find it easier to sell through Facebook Marketplace compared to other ecommerce platforms. This is the best platform to sell to local people
 
From my perspective, selling physical items online is a very lucrative venture provided it is approached strategically. Additionally, It's essential to choose the right platform and you must choose a platform that align with your target audience and your product niche as well.
